[Auszug] During sitting-feeding and sitting-resting, one or both hands are characteristically placed directly in front of the body. The fingers are flexed so that the dorsal skin on the middle phalanges of digits II-IV or II-V is the principal manual contact with the substrate. The proximal phalanges of ...
